Truss repair services involve assessing and fixing issues with the structural framework that supports a building’s roof. Over time, trusses can develop problems due to various factors such as age, moisture damage, or improper installation. Repair work typically includes replacing damaged or rotted members, reinforcing weak points, and ensuring the entire truss system is stable and secure. Properly repaired trusses help maintain the integrity of the roof, preventing further damage and ensuring the safety of the property’s occupants.

This service is essential for addressing a range of common problems that can compromise a building’s roof structure. These issues include sagging or bowing rooflines, cracked or broken truss members, and signs of water damage or wood rot. If a property owner notices unusual creaking sounds, uneven ceilings, or visible damage to the roof framing, it may indicate the need for professional truss repair. Correcting these problems early can prevent more costly repairs later and protect the overall stability of the building.

Truss repair services are often utilized in residential properties, including single-family homes and multi-family dwellings. They are also relevant for certain commercial buildings, such as warehouses, retail stores, and office spaces with exposed or wooden roof framing. These services are typically needed when structural issues are identified during routine inspections, after severe weather events, or following the discovery of damage caused by pests or moisture. The overview below groups typical Truss Repair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or truss repairs usually range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.

Moderate Repairs - projects involving partial truss replacement or reinforcement often cost between $600 and $1,500. These are common for moderate damage or aging structures requiring more extensive work.

Full Truss Replacement - complete replacement of a truss can range from $1,500 to $5,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ects tend to push into higher price brackets, especially for custom or load-bearing requirements.

Complex or Custom Projects - highly customized or structural repairs can exceed $5,000, with costs varying based on design, size, and accessibility. Fewer projects fall into this highest tier, but they are necessary for significant structural concerns.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
